Caprese chicken turnovers

Ingredients

400 g boneless chicken breast
2 medium tomatoes
5-6 slices mozzarella
Fresh basil to taste
Single cream as needed
Salt to taste
Extra virgin olive oil
1 egg, beaten
White sesame seeds to decorate

1 packet of "obleas para empanadillas"  I don't know if you can find this product out of Spain. But you can use puff pastry cut  into circles or another homemade dough for filling.


Directions

Cut the chicken breast into small cubes.
Grate the tomatoes. Set aside.

In a skillet over high heat, add a dash of extra virgin olive oil and saute the chicken pieces.
When chicken is done add the grated tomato, season with salt and stir to cook.


Then add some finely chopped fresh basil leaves. If you don�t have fresh basil you can use dried.

Pour some single cream and stir until mixture thickens. 

Add the slices of mozzarella cut into small pieces. Stir to melt the cheese and mix well.
Taste and add more salt if necessary.

Finally let the mixture cool slightly before filling the puff pastry.



Fill each puff pastry circle with a little of mixture, fold it in half and seal it with the tines of a fork or using a mold.

Place them on a baking tray and paint with beaten egg, decorate with sesame seeds and bake at 350�F (180�c) until are golden.
